What is Kisan Suryoday Yojana?
Kisan Suryoday Yojana is Gujarat government's flagship scheme to provide 3-phase electricity to farmers from 5 AM to 9 PM โ during daylight hours โ for agricultural use. Before this scheme, farmers in many villages received power only at night (2โ3 AM) for irrigation, making it difficult and unsafe to operate pumps.
The scheme involved massive infrastructure investment โ new 220 KV substations, transmission lines, and dedicated agriculture feeders โ to enable daytime 3-phase supply specifically for farming.
Key Benefits for Farmers
| Feature | Details |
|---|---|
| Power supply hours | 5 AM to 9 PM (16 hours per day) |
| Power type | 3-phase (suitable for irrigation pumps) |
| Coverage | 4,100+ villages in Gujarat |
| Farmer benefit | Irrigate during safe daylight hours |
| No extra charge | Normal agriculture tariff applies |
Why This Matters
Before Kisan Suryoday Yojana:
- Farmers received 3-phase power only at 2โ3 AM or irregular night hours
- Safety hazard โ operating motors and pumps in complete darkness
- Farmers had to sleep in fields waiting for power
- Wives and children managed day work while men stayed at farms at night
After Kisan Suryoday Yojana:
- Farmers operate pumps during daytime safely
- Better sleep and family life
- Children can attend school (no parent in field at night)
- Reduced electric accidents
Coverage
The scheme was rolled out in phases:
- Phase 1 (2020): 3 districts โ Dahod, Patan, Mahisagar
- Phase 2 (2021): 12 more districts
- Phase 3 (2022โ23): Remaining districts in Gujarat
By 2023, nearly all rural areas of Gujarat with pending 3-phase agriculture feeders were covered.
How to Check if Your Village is Covered
- Visit ugvcl.com (if in UGVCL area) or your distribution company's website (PGVCL, MGVCL, DGVCL)
- Look for "Kisan Suryoday Village List" under Agriculture section
- Enter your village name or feeder number
- View the current power supply schedule
Alternatively, call your local Electricity Sub-Division Office.
What Farmers Need to Do
If your village is covered under Kisan Suryoday Yojana:
- No application required โ the electricity schedule changes automatically for covered villages
- Ensure your meter and pump are in working condition
- Report any 3-phase fault (single phasing, low voltage) to the sub-division office or via the electricity company's helpline
Frequently Asked Questions
1. My village was covered under Kisan Suryoday but we still get power only at night. What do I do?
Contact your local electricity sub-division office (Junior Engineer / SDO) and report. Also note the date and time of power supply and report to the State Electricity Regulatory Commission (GERC) helpline if the issue persists.
2. I don't have an electric pump โ I use diesel. Does this scheme help me?
If you switch to an electric motor and your village is covered, you will benefit from the daytime power. The cost of running an electric motor is significantly lower than diesel. Consider switching โ check with the electricity office for a new agricultural connection.
3. Can I use 3-phase power for processing agricultural products (oil expeller, thresher)?
3-phase power can run these machines. Ensure your electricity connection is approved for the load. Industrial load on a domestic/agriculture connection is not permitted โ you may need a separate commercial connection.
4. Is there any subsidy on electricity tariff for farmers under this scheme?
The electricity tariff for agricultural pumps in Gujarat is already heavily subsidized (flat rate per HP per year). Kisan Suryoday is about timing the power (daytime vs nighttime) โ tariff remains the standard agriculture rate.
5. What if there is a load shedding on the agriculture feeder?
Load shedding on the agriculture feeder is separate from the Kisan Suryoday schedule. Report sustained load shedding to the SDO office. You can also check UGVCL/PGVCL/MGVCL/DGVCL power outage apps.
